2011 General Legislative Session (3/1/2011) - Part 1
Utah House of Representatives · March 1, 2011
The Utah House convened on Feb. 28, 2011 (day 36 of the session) to consider a wide slate of bills including measures on state agency operations, voter-record privacy, county jail funding, energy-state coordination and other items; several bills passed and were transmitted to the Senate, while a proposal to restrict public access to voters' full birth dates failed on the floor.
